Cowen & Co. LLC
![]() Cowen & Co. LLC Investment Banks/BrokersFinance Cowen & Co. LLC is a SEC-registered broker/dealer headquartered in New York City. The firm was founded in 2004 and is a subsidiary of Cowen Holdings, Inc., ultimately owned by The Toronto-Dominion Bank (TSE: TD) in Canada. Cowen & Co. offers industry-focused investment banking for growth-oriented companies, domain knowledge-driven research and a sales and trading platform for institutional investors. Their institutional sales and trading business serves both equity and fixed-income clients. Sales and trading execution platform is structured around the following key verticals: (1) healthcare (2) technology, telecommunications and media (TMT) (3) REITs and financials (4) aerospace and defense (5) consumer and (6) alternative energy.
